I like S/T but after listening to Backspacer and S/T back to back I think the production on S/T is horrible. The guitars on S/T especially sound way too crunchy whereas the guitars on Backspacer are softer and more layered which I think suits their style more. Jeff's bass and Matt's drums also sound way better on Backspacer - they are more in the forefront than just blended background noise. They had some really good songs for S/T that could have been great. I don't know.
